| Cornus alternifolia Pagoda dogwoodKnown for its horizontally tiered branches and white flowers, this graceful small tree or large shrub performs best in partial shade.| Habit: | Low branched rounded to broad-rounded small tree or large shrub with horizontal branches giving a layered effect | | Size: | 15-25' high | | Color: | Medium dark green | | Texture: | Medium-fine | | Hardiness: | Zone 4a USDA | | Habitat: | Native to the North-eastern 1/3 of the U.S., Newfoundland - Georgia - Minnesota | | Family: | Cornaceae | |
